commit extjs-2.2.1
[extjs.git] / resources / css / date-picker.css
1 /*\r
2  * Ext JS Library 2.2.1\r
3  * Copyright(c) 2006-2009, Ext JS, LLC.\r
4  * licensing@extjs.com\r
5  * \r
6  * http://extjs.com/license\r
7  */\r
8 \r
9 .x-date-picker {\r
10     border: 1px solid #1b376c;\r
11     border-top:0 none;\r
12     background:#fff;\r
13         position:relative;\r
14 }\r
15 .x-date-picker a {\r
16     -moz-outline:0 none;\r
17     outline:0 none;\r
18 }\r
19 .x-date-inner, .x-date-inner td, .x-date-inner th{\r
20     border-collapse:separate;\r
21 }\r
22 .x-date-middle,.x-date-left,.x-date-right {\r
23         background: url(../images/default/shared/hd-sprite.gif) repeat-x 0 -83px;\r
24         color:#FFF;\r
25         font:bold 11px "sans serif", tahoma, verdana, helvetica;\r
26         overflow:hidden;\r
27 }\r
28 \r
29 .x-date-middle .x-btn-left,.x-date-middle .x-btn-center,.x-date-middle .x-btn-right{\r
30         background:transparent !important;\r
31     vertical-align:middle;\r
32 }\r
33 .x-date-middle .x-btn .x-btn-text {\r
34     color:#fff;\r
35 }\r
36 .x-date-middle .x-btn-with-menu  .x-btn-center em {\r
37     background:transparent url(../images/default/toolbar/btn-arrow-light.gif) no-repeat right 0;\r
38 }\r
39 .x-date-right, .x-date-left {\r
40     width:18px;\r
41 }\r
42 .x-date-right{\r
43     text-align:right;\r
44 }\r
45 .x-date-middle {\r
46     padding-top:2px;padding-bottom:2px;\r
47     width:130px; /* FF3 */\r
48 }\r
49 .x-date-right a, .x-date-left a{\r
50     display:block;\r
51     width:16px;\r
52         height:16px;\r
53         background-position: center;\r
54         background-repeat: no-repeat;\r
55         cursor:pointer;\r
56     -moz-opacity: 0.6;\r
57     opacity:.6;\r
58     filter: alpha(opacity=60);\r
59 }\r
60 .x-date-right a:hover, .x-date-left a:hover{\r
61     -moz-opacity: 1;\r
62     opacity:1;\r
63     filter: alpha(opacity=100);\r
64 }\r
65 .x-date-right a {\r
66     background-image: url(../images/default/shared/right-btn.gif);\r
67     margin-right:2px;\r
68     text-decoration:none !important;\r
69 }\r
70 .x-date-left a{\r
71         background-image: url(../images/default/shared/left-btn.gif);\r
72     margin-left:2px;\r
73     text-decoration:none !important;\r
74 }\r
75 table.x-date-inner {\r
76     width:100%;\r
77     table-layout:fixed;\r
78 }\r
79 .x-date-inner th {\r
80     width:25px;\r
81 }\r
82 .x-date-inner th {\r
83     background: #dfecfb url(../images/default/shared/glass-bg.gif) repeat-x left top;\r
84     text-align:right !important;\r
85         border-bottom: 1px solid #a3bad9;\r
86     font:normal 10px arial, helvetica,tahoma,sans-serif;\r
87         color:#233d6d;\r
88         cursor:default;\r
89     padding:0;\r
90     border-collapse:separate;\r
91 }\r
92 .x-date-inner th span {\r
93     display:block;\r
94     padding:2px;\r
95     padding-right:7px;\r
96 }\r
97 .x-date-inner td {\r
98     border: 1px solid #fff;\r
99         text-align:right;\r
100     padding:0;\r
101 }\r
102 .x-date-inner a {\r
103     padding:2px 5px;\r
104     display:block;\r
105     font:normal 11px arial, helvetica,tahoma,sans-serif;\r
106         text-decoration:none;\r
107     color:black;\r
108     text-align:right;\r
109     zoom:1;\r
110 }\r
111 .x-date-inner .x-date-active{\r
112         cursor:pointer;\r
113         color:black;\r
114 }\r
115 .x-date-inner .x-date-selected a{\r
116         background: #dfecfb url(../images/default/shared/glass-bg.gif) repeat-x left top;\r
117         border:1px solid #8db2e3;\r
118    padding:1px 4px;\r
119 }\r
120 .x-date-inner .x-date-today a{\r
121         border: 1px solid darkred;\r
122     padding:1px 4px;\r
123 }\r
124 .x-date-inner .x-date-selected span{\r
125     font-weight:bold;\r
126 }\r
127 .x-date-inner .x-date-prevday a,.x-date-inner .x-date-nextday a {\r
128         color:#aaaaaa;\r
129     text-decoration:none !important;\r
130 }\r
131 .x-date-bottom {\r
132     padding:4px;\r
133     border-top: 1px solid #a3bad9;\r
134     background: #dfecfb url(../images/default/shared/glass-bg.gif) repeat-x left top;\r
135 }\r
136 \r
137 .x-date-inner a:hover, .x-date-inner .x-date-disabled a:hover{\r
138     text-decoration:none !important;\r
139     color:black;\r
140     background: #ddecfe;\r
141 }\r
142 \r
143 .x-date-inner .x-date-disabled a {\r
144         cursor:default;\r
145         background:#eeeeee;\r
146         color:#bbbbbb;\r
147 }\r
148 .x-date-mmenu{\r
149     background:#eeeeee !important;\r
150 }\r
151 .x-date-mmenu .x-menu-item {\r
152         font-size:10px;\r
153         padding:1px 24px 1px 4px;\r
154         white-space: nowrap;\r
155         color:#000;\r
156 }\r
157 .x-date-mmenu .x-menu-item .x-menu-item-icon {\r
158     width:10px;height:10px;margin-right:5px;\r
159     background-position:center -4px !important;\r
160 }\r
161 \r
162 .x-date-mp {\r
163         position:absolute;\r
164         left:0;\r
165         top:0;\r
166         background:white;\r
167         display:none;\r
168 }\r
169 .x-date-mp td {\r
170     padding:2px;\r
171         font:normal 11px arial, helvetica,tahoma,sans-serif;\r
172 }\r
173 td.x-date-mp-month,td.x-date-mp-year,td.x-date-mp-ybtn {\r
174    border: 0 none;\r
175         text-align:center;\r
176         vertical-align: middle;\r
177         width:25%;\r
178 }\r
179 .x-date-mp-ok {\r
180         margin-right:3px;\r
181 }\r
182 .x-date-mp-btns button {\r
183         text-decoration:none;\r
184         text-align:center;\r
185         text-decoration:none !important;\r
186         background:#083772;\r
187         color:white;\r
188         border:1px solid;\r
189         border-color: #3366cc #000055 #000055 #3366cc;\r
190         padding:1px 3px 1px;\r
191         font:normal 11px arial, helvetica,tahoma,sans-serif;\r
192         cursor:pointer;\r
193 }\r
194 .x-date-mp-btns {\r
195         background: #dfecfb url(../images/default/shared/glass-bg.gif) repeat-x left top;\r
196 }\r
197 .x-date-mp-btns td {\r
198         border-top: 1px solid #c5d2df;\r
199    text-align:center;\r
200 }\r
201 td.x-date-mp-month a,td.x-date-mp-year a {\r
202         display:block;\r
203         padding:2px 4px;\r
204         text-decoration:none;\r
205         text-align:center;\r
206         color:#15428b;\r
207 }\r
208 \r
209 td.x-date-mp-month a:hover,td.x-date-mp-year a:hover {\r
210         color:#15428b;\r
211         text-decoration:none;\r
212         cursor:pointer;\r
213         background: #ddecfe;\r
214 }\r
215 \r
216 td.x-date-mp-sel a {\r
217         padding:1px 3px;\r
218         background: #dfecfb url(../images/default/shared/glass-bg.gif) repeat-x left top;\r
219         border:1px solid #8db2e3;\r
220 }\r
221 .x-date-mp-ybtn a {\r
222     overflow:hidden;\r
223     width:15px;\r
224     height:15px;\r
225     cursor:pointer;\r
226     background:transparent url(../images/default/panel/tool-sprites.gif) no-repeat;\r
227     display:block;\r
228     margin:0 auto;\r
229 }\r
230 .x-date-mp-ybtn a.x-date-mp-next {\r
231     background-position:0 -120px;\r
232 }\r
233 .x-date-mp-ybtn a.x-date-mp-next:hover {\r
234     background-position:-15px -120px;\r
235 }\r
236 .x-date-mp-ybtn a.x-date-mp-prev {\r
237     background-position:0 -105px;\r
238 }\r
239 .x-date-mp-ybtn a.x-date-mp-prev:hover {\r
240     background-position:-15px -105px;\r
241 }\r
242 .x-date-mp-ybtn {\r
243    text-align:center;\r
244 }\r
245 td.x-date-mp-sep {\r
246    border-right:1px solid #c5d2df;\r
247 }